We also had a couple baptisms on Saturday! That was awesome. I'll attach some pictures. I've loved this family and the changes that I've seen in their lives because of the Book of Mormon.
They are at a really hard point in their life. They're drowning in debt, live in a one room shack, have lots of problems with family and neighbors. They cook their food on a fire and shower outside with their pump. Despite the problems, they have not given up and continue to press forward and trust in God. It even came to the point that they had to make a choice between paying money to get a ride to church or to feed their kids. They trusted God and relied on Him to bless them.
At the baptism, sister shared her testimony of how she almost wanted to give up on it all and walk away from the church. But, one night after we visited her, she decided to try reading the Book of Mormon one more time. She said that a phrase about "pananampalataya sa Diyos" or "Faith in God" jumped out at her and she felt the spirit so strongly that she needed to trust in God and continue to draw close to Him.
I've learned a lot from watching this family work through their struggles. I've learned that even though we have problems and trials, we will always be blessed for trusting God and keeping His commandments. It works, it really does.
It was really neat to also see the power of the Book of Mormon is their conversion. When they began to focus on the things they could, like reading the scriptures and praying, the overwhelming obstacles became possible with God's help.
